What is a mesothelioma lawsuit?

A mesothelioma contract is a legal agreement that is made between an asbestos-related company and the victims who were exposed to asbestos. The money received from these lawsuits can help victims and their families pay for treatment, lost income as well as pain and suffering and other expenses. Settlements for mesothelioma are possible either before, during or even after a trial. However, less than 5% of all mesothelioma lawsuits go to trial.

The amount of mesothelioma compensation is contingent on a variety of factors. The amount of money that a person receives will be contingent on a variety of factors including the kind of asbestos product they were exposed to, the old they are as well as their medical history and the severity of their symptoms. Compensation varies from state to state. Certain states have a limit on the amount of compensation individuals can receive. Some states do not.

Furthermore the amount received will depend on the type of damages claimed. Economic damages could include future and past medical expenses, lost wages, and travel expenses. Noneconomic damages can include physical and mental pain, loss in enjoyment of life and loss of consortium.

In a mesothelioma case defendants often deny their asbestos-based products caused the onset of the illness. They could claim that their victim's illnesses were caused by smoking or other outside influences like stress. The lawyers for the victims will know how to counter these arguments and get the evidence needed to get an impressive verdict.

In the rare event that a mesothelioma lawsuit is not settled, it will proceed to trial. A jury will question the defendants during the trial to determine if they're responsible for the mesothelioma, and the amount each victim is entitled to. This is a more risky procedure than settling outside of court, however, it can lead to higher verdicts. A judge will then sign an order requiring defendants to pay the plaintiff the settlement amount.

How long will it take to settle a mesothelioma lawsuit?

The time it takes to reach a settlement on a mesothelioma case can differ widely based on the particular circumstances of each case. Some settlements may be reached relatively quickly, while others could take a long time to reach a conclusion. In the settlement process, the victims and the at-fault companies will negotiate over the amount of compensation to be given to each victim. The compensation will cover a variety of damages, including medical expenses loss of wages, emotional distress.

The more exposure to asbestos an individual has experienced the greater their mesothelioma payout will be. However, other factors can also impact the overall value of an settlement. For example, many victims were exposed to asbestos at work sites that involved an extensive amount of manual labor. This makes it more difficult to receive significant compensation in these cases.

Another factor that could affect the time required to reach a settlement is the number of defendants in the lawsuit. In most cases, Mesothelioma law firm normandy park cases have multiple defendants that must be negotiated to obtain a fair amount of compensation for the victim. The negotiation process may become more complicated, increasing the time required to settle.

What are the benefits from a herrin mesothelioma lawsuit lawsuit?

A mesothelioma settlement could offer victims reimbursement for medical expenses, lost wages and pain and suffering. It isn't easy to determine how much a victim is entitled to for each of these damages due to a variety of factors. These include the extent of the victim's exposure to asbestos, the severity of their illness and the time frame of their symptoms and whether a mesothelioma verdict will include punitive damages to penalize defendants for their wrongful conduct.

Victims could also be eligible for other forms of compensation, such as VA benefits or private disability insurance. A mesothelioma suit is the best way for families of victims to receive the proper compensation.

The first step in getting a mesothelioma settlement to bring a lawsuit against asbestos manufacturers who are responsible for the victim's exposure. Once the lawsuit is filed, lawyers on both sides of the dispute will begin gathering and sharing evidence to build their cases.

After both parties reach a settlement agreement, the victim or their family members will be awarded compensation from the defendants. Settlements for mesothelioma are usually quicker than court-ordered verdicts as the parties are able to avoid lengthy litigation and instead concentrate on an immediate resolution.
